This is Chapter 4.4 of the Code of Virginia, titled “Office of the Children's Ombudsman.” It is part of Part A “Office of the Governor”, which is part of Subtitle I “Organization of State Government”, which is part of Title 2.2 “Administration of Government”.

It’s comprised of the following 12 sections.

§ 2.2-438 Definitions
§ 2.2-439 Children's Ombudsman; establishment; appointment; removal
§ 2.2-440 Procedures; training; notification of safety concerns.
§ 2.2-441 Individuals making complaint to Children's Ombudsman
§ 2.2-442 Children's Ombudsman; powers and duties
§ 2.2-443 Abused or neglected children; children receiving child-protective services, in foster care, or placed for adoption; powers of Children's Ombudsman; child fatality cases; investigation
§ 2.2-444 Decision to investigate; notice; pursuing administrative remedies or channels of complaint; further investigation; violation of state or federal criminal law; complaint against child-placing agency; petition requesting court jurisdiction or termination of parental rights
§ 2.2-445 Department and child-placing agency; duties; information to be provided to biological parent, adoptive parent, or foster parent; access to departmental computer networks
§ 2.2-446 Confidentiality of record of Children's Ombudsman; disclosure; limitations; release of certain information
§ 2.2-447 Report of findings; recommendations; consultation with individual, Department, local department, children's residential facility, or child-placing agency; publication of adverse report; notice of actions; information provided to complainant; child fatality investigation; report
§ 2.2-448 Penalty for filing complaint or cooperating in investigation prohibited
§ 2.2-449 Repealed
